Solitaire TriPeaks Garden

Seele01-Flash
By
Solitaire TriPeaks Garden combines classic solitaire gameplay with beautiful garden themes and strategic card matching. Clear the board by matching cards one above or below your current card in this timed, challenging experience.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"Solitaire TriPeaks Garden".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style:** A relaxing, vibrant "Romantic Garden" aesthetic using Low-poly or stylized cartoon graphics. High color saturation (lush greens for grass, bright blues for sky). * **Environment:** * **Background:** A serene garden scene with a procedural skybox (blue sky with soft white clouds) and a green ground plane simulating a manicured lawn. * **Decorations:** Simple low-poly flowers (roses, tulips) scattered around the border of the screen to frame the card table. * **Card Assets:** * Cards should be 3D meshes (PlaneGeometry or thin BoxGeometry) with rounded corners. * **Front:** White background with clear, bold standard playing card symbols (Heart, Diamond, Club, Spade) and numbers. Colors: Red and Black. * **Back:** A blue pattern featuring a floral or leaf motif to fit the garden theme. * **UI Elements:** A rustic wooden plank style for the score board and timer, resembling garden signage. * **Performance:** Use `InstancedMesh` for the cards if possible to reduce draw calls. Textures should be compressed or procedurally generated via Canvas API to keep the code self-contained. ### 2. Audio Requirements * **BGM (Background Music):** A soothing, acoustic guitar or piano track with a "French Café/Garden" vibe (referencing the "baguette/beret" description). Low tempo, looping. * **Ambient Sounds:** Subtle nature sounds in the background (chirping birds, rustling leaves, soft wind). * **SFX (Sound Effects):** * **Card Flip:** A crisp "whoosh" of paper/cardboard. * **Valid Match:** A pleasant, high-pitched "ding" or magical chime. * **Invalid Move:** A soft, dull wood-block thud (no harsh buzzers). * **Win/Clear Board:** A celebratory fanfare with bird whistles. * **Shuffle:** Sound of a card riffle when the deck is dealt. ### 3. Gameplay Loop * **Setup:** * **The Tableau (Peaks):** Deal cards face-down in the shape of three connected pyramids (Tri-Peaks). The bottom row of the pyramids should be face-up. * **Stock Pile:** The remaining cards are placed face-down in a stack at the bottom. * **Waste Pile:** One card is drawn from the Stock to start the Waste pile face-up. * **Core Mechanic:** * The player must tap a face-up card from the Tableau that is exactly **one value higher or one value lower** than the top card of the Waste Pile (Rank wrapping: King can match with Ace). * If a match is made, the Tableau card moves to the Waste Pile, revealing any cards underneath it (which then flip face-up). * If no match is available, the player clicks the Stock Pile to draw a new card onto the Waste Pile. * **Scoring & Timer:** * **Time Limit:** A countdown timer (e.g., 3 minutes). * **Scoring:** Points for every card cleared. Streak bonus for clearing multiple cards without drawing from the Stock. * **Win/Loss:** * **Win:** Clear all cards from the three peaks before time runs out. * **Loss:** Run out of time OR run out of Stock cards with no moves left on the board. ### 4. Mobile Controls & Interaction * **Camera:** A static PerspectiveCamera, positioned at a slight angle (top-down view) to show the depth of the 3D cards, ensuring the entire layout fits within the screen frustum. * **Input Method:** * Use `THREE.Raycaster` for touch detection. * **Tap/Click:** Tap a card on the Tableau to attempt a match. Tap the Stock pile to draw. * **Responsiveness:** * The game must handle `resize` events. * **Orientation:** Preferred **Landscape** mode for the 3-peak layout, but if Portrait is detected, scale the camera zoom to ensure the board fits. * **Feedback:** * **Visual:** When a card is touched, it should slightly elevate (y-axis) or glow to indicate selection. * **Particles:** On a successful match, emit small leaf or petal particles from the matched card position. * **Haptic:** Trigger a short vibration (10ms) on successful matches using the `navigator.vibrate` API (if supported).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Solitaire TriPeaks Garden is a captivating free online card game that transforms the classic solitaire experience with stunning garden visuals and strategic gameplay. With an impressive 4.45/5 rating, this game offers the perfect blend of relaxing garden themes and challenging card strategy that keeps players coming back for more.

The game invites you into the most romantic garden setting where card strategy meets beautiful visuals. Unlike traditional solitaire games, TriPeaks Garden adds layers of strategy, timing pressure, and scoring systems that make every game session unique and engaging.

Core Features

Beautiful Garden Theme

Immerse yourself in lush, romantic garden environments that create a peaceful yet engaging gaming atmosphere. The cute, colorful graphics make every card match feel rewarding and visually satisfying.

Strategic Card Matching

The game requires genuine strategy and pattern recognition skills. You must carefully plan your moves to clear the board efficiently while managing your deck resources wisely.

Timed Gameplay Challenge

Unlike casual solitaire games, TriPeaks Garden features timed gameplay that adds excitement and urgency to every decision. Race against the clock to achieve high scores and perfect your strategy.

Social Competition

Share your high scores with friends and challenge them to beat your records. The competitive element adds replay value and social engagement to the classic solitaire formula.

Cross-Platform Compatibility

Perfectly optimized for both desktop and mobile devices, allowing you to enjoy seamless gameplay whether you're at home or on the go.

Game Mechanics

Solitaire TriPeaks Garden follows the classic TriPeaks rules with enhanced features:

  • Card Elimination : Remove cards from the center board by matching them with cards from your draw pile
  • Value Matching : Cards can be combined if their values are one above or one below your current card
  • Strategic Deck Management : Draw cards wisely, as each unused card impacts your final score
  • Pattern Recognition : Success requires identifying the best sequence of moves to clear the board

Scoring System

The game features a comprehensive scoring system that rewards: - Speed of completion - Efficient card usage - Consecutive matches - Board clearance bonuses

Operation Guide

Basic Controls

  • Click/Tap : Select and match cards
  • Draw Pile : Click to reveal new cards when needed
  • Card Selection : Choose cards that are one value above or below your current card
  • Board Navigation : Clear cards strategically to reveal hidden cards underneath

Winning Strategy Tips

  1. Plan Ahead : Look for sequences that will reveal the most cards
  2. Manage Your Deck : Avoid drawing unnecessary cards to maintain high scores
  3. Focus on Blockers : Prioritize removing cards that block access to others
  4. Use the Undo Feature : Take advantage of undo options when available
  5. Time Management : Balance speed with strategic thinking

Why Play Solitaire TriPeaks Garden

This game stands out in the crowded solitaire market by offering:

Perfect Difficulty Balance : Challenging enough for strategy game enthusiasts while remaining accessible to casual players.

Engaging Visual Design : The garden theme isn't just decorative—it creates an immersive, relaxing environment that enhances focus and enjoyment.

Skill Development : Regular play improves pattern recognition, strategic thinking, and decision-making under pressure.

Stress Relief : Despite the timer, the beautiful graphics and satisfying card-matching mechanics provide excellent stress relief.

Social Features : Compete with friends and track progress through scoring systems that add motivation and engagement.

No Download Required : Instant access through your web browser means you can start playing immediately without installation hassles.

Whether you're a solitaire veteran or new to card games, Solitaire TriPeaks Garden offers the perfect combination of strategy, beauty, and challenge that will keep you entertained for hours.

Frequently Asked Questions (FAQ)